  • Patent number: 10871311
    Abstract: A case for an electronic device includes a housing for enclosing the electronic device and a removable heating device that may be placed in or on the housing for warming the electronic device without electricity from the electronic device. The removable heating device includes a pouch enclosing a supersaturated solution and a metal disk. The super saturated solution in the pouch undergoes an exothermic reaction when the disk is actuated.

  • Patent number: 10063270
    Abstract: A case for cooling a portable electronic device, the case including a housing and a removable cartridge. The housing holds the electronic device and has a cartridge compartment for retaining the removable cartridge. The removable cartridge includes a set or sets of compartments for retaining substances configured to generate an endothermic reaction when mixed or combined. Pairs of compartments are separated by a divider configured to be selectively breached. The duration of the cooling effect may be extended by periodically breaching dividers of additional compartment pairs. The magnitude of the cooling effect may be increased by breaching multiple compartment pairs at once. The case may also include electronic components for monitoring the temperature of the electronic device and automatically initiating an endothermic reaction when the temperature reaches a predetermined threshold.
